Religiosity

Religiosity refers to the degree of an individual's or group's engagement with religious beliefs, practices, and values. It encompasses how actively someone participates in religious rituals, beliefs, and community activities, as well as how central religion is to their life. High religiosity might involve regular worship, prayer, or adherence to religious principles, while low religiosity indicates less involvement or identification with religious traditions. It helps to understand how religion influences a person's worldview, moral choices, and social interactions, varying widely across individuals and cultures.
